Description

Octafluorocyclobutane CAS NO 115-25-3 is a fully fluorinated cyclic hydrocarbon, also known as perfluorocyclobutane, characterized by its high chemical and thermal stability. This inert, non-flammable gas is a critical specialty chemical valued for its excellent dielectric properties and low global warming potential. It is essential for manufacturers in the electronics, aerospace, and specialty gas industries seeking reliable performance in demanding applications.

Application

  • Electronics Manufacturing: Used as a plasma etchant and chamber cleaning gas in semiconductor fabrication for silicon and silicon nitride.
  • Dielectric & Insulating Gas: Serves as a high-voltage insulating medium in specialized electrical equipment and power transmission systems.
  • Aerospace & Military: Employed as a tracer gas for leak detection in pressurized systems and as a component in specialty fire suppression formulations.
  • Refrigerant & Heat Transfer: Functions in niche low-temperature refrigeration cycles and as a heat transfer fluid due to its stability.
  • Chemical Synthesis: Acts as a stable building block or precursor in the synthesis of advanced fluorinated polymers and materials.
  • Calibration & Carrier Gas: Utilized as a calibration standard in gas chromatography and as a carrier gas in specific analytical applications.

Basic Information

Product Name Octafluorocyclobutane
CAS No. 115-25-3
Molecular Formula C4F8
Molecular Weight 200.03 g/mol
Synonyms Perfluorocyclobutane; FC-C318; Octafluorocyclobutane; Cyclobutane, octafluoro-; R-C318; Freon C318; Halocarbon C318; Fron C318; Fluorocarbon 318; 1,1,2,2,3,3,4,4-Octafluorocyclobutane
EINECS 204-075-2

Storage

Preserve in a tightly closed container, protected from light. Store in a cool, well-ventilated area away from heat sources and incompatible materials. Due to its highly volatile and gaseous nature, cylinders must be secured upright and handled in accordance with compressed gas safety regulations. Keep container valves tightly closed when not in use.
